"Colonel Bleep" is said to be the first ever made for TV cartoon series to be made in color! Boy, what vibrant, bright, loud color! And what amazing art and design! Clever plots, too. "Colonel Bleep" is one of the very best cartoon series of the 1950s. There is a LOT of influence here on the art and style of "Ren & Stimpy". John K. and company were easily familiar with "Colonel Bleep" when making "Ren & Stimpy" and other cartoons. No doubt about it.
I watched "Colonel Bleep" on TV (in black & white, of course) in the 1950s when I was not yet old enough to go to school. I never forgot this cartoon! The cartoons on this DVD have had little done digitally to clean up the picture and sound. Well-used films were the source here, not original negatives, for certain. Until something more definitive comes out, this DVD will be the one to have.

I stumbled across these by accident from a video catalog about 10 years ago-- I ordered vol 1 and when I got it-- IT ALL CAME BACK TO ME-- I had seen these before and had completely forgotten how cool they were. As a kid in Southern California in the mid 1950's these were cartoons shown on TV-- Way cool graphics that may have inspired the artist SHAG (along with Disney's Toot Whistle Plunk & Boom). These were the first color cartoons produced specifically for TV. The 5 minute episodes have simple plots, but the classic dated graphics and concepts are priceless.
